COUNTRY ENTRY REQUERMENTS

Germany is a Schengen Area member. EU citizens need a valid ID/Passport. Non-EU visa-exempt nationals (e.g., UK, US) can stay for 90 days. ETIAS will be implemented by late 2026. Carry your passport at all times as random checks can occur.

AVG BEER

A beer in Berlin averages €4.50–€6.00, often cheaper in 'Späti' kiosks. Inside the Olympiastadion, a 0.5L beer costs approx. €5.50–€6.00 (plus €1-€2 deposit on reusable cups). Payment is cashless.

GETTING TO THE GROUND

For Olympiastadion: U-Bahn U2 to 'Olympiastadion' or S-Bahn S3/S9 to 'Olympiastadion'. For Alte Försterei: S-Bahn S3 to 'Köpenick', then walk 15 min.

Warning: Check your stadium destination carefully. They are on opposite sides of the city.

Away fans are situated in the area around the Marathon Gate, specifically blocks G and H. Access is via the 'Südtor' (South Gate) off Flatowallee/Jesse-Owens-Allee. The stadium is historic and huge, so expect long walks to your seat.

MISSION LOGISTICS

Hub

Berlin Brandenburg (BER)

Transfer

Take the 'FEX' (Airport Express) or regional trains (RE7, RB14) to Berlin Hauptbahnhof (approx. 30 mins). S-Bahn S9 also runs to the city but takes longer.

Tip

BER is the only active airport. Taxis to the city center are expensive (€50+); trains are much efficient.

RECOMMENDED ZONE

Alexanderplatz and Hackescher Markt are central and busy with tourists. For nightlife, Simon-Dach-Straße in Friedrichshain has countless bars. Breitscheidplatz near Zoologischer Garten is a common meetup point for fans traveling from the west.

RECOMMENDED

Alexanderplatz / Friedrichshain offers good transport links and is generally safe for away supporters.

POLICE PROFILE

STRICT

Berlin police are omnipresent on match days, especially on the S-Bahn lines to the stadium. They are strict about pyrotechnics and public disorder. Follow directions at the station to avoid mixing with home ultras.
